Transaction 5629333d973a48b141a85b747cc2ec4e5e23de44d7b213c78956a4f2c388a273

6 Input
2 Outputs
  • 5629333d973a48b141a85b747cc2ec4e5e23de44d7b213c78956a4f2c388a273:0
  • value  21000
    address  1H7mAM7SBHF23FgUVEpbEgaSuhvXudXzdM
  • 5629333d973a48b141a85b747cc2ec4e5e23de44d7b213c78956a4f2c388a273:1
  • value  934859
    address  3Hg8FRo62KwB7YoVPRdZr5sJD2aZzgf5gV